About
Mitsuhiko Kimoto investigates the intersection of human-robot interaction, social robotics, and developmental psychology, with a focus on how robots can enhance human learning, social bonding, and emotional perception. His major contributions include demonstrating that praise from multiple robots—whether collocated or displayed—can significantly improve motor skill retention in adults and extend learning time in preschool children, as shown in his highly cited "Two is better than one" series (39 and 17 citations, respectively). He has also pioneered work on apology strategies for service robots, finding that apologies from two robots are perceived as more sincere (30 citations), and explored how communication cues like gaze and touch shape impressions during human-robot touch interactions (50 citations). Notably, Kimoto’s research on *kawaii* emotions revealed that a presenter’s physical touch of an object influences observers’ affiliative feelings toward both the object and presenter (17 citations). His studies on listener robots in storytelling contexts (25 citations) and pre-touch proxemics in virtual reality (13 citations) further underscore his impact. With over 200 total citations, Kimoto’s work is shaping the design of socially adept robots that can effectively collaborate with and support humans in education, service, and daily life.
